APPLICATION INFORMATION
USE PRECAUTIONS
Injury to or loss of desirable trees, vegetation, or adjacent sensitive crops may result from failure to observe the following:

Take all necessary precautions to avoid all direct or indirect contact (such as spray drift) with non-target plants or areas. Most grass crops, including wheat, barley, rye, oats, sorghum, rice, and corn are highly sensitive to Quizalofop EC.
• Carefully observe all sprayer cleanup instructions both prior to and after using this product, as spray tank residue may damage crops other than those included in the crop rotation section.

USE RESTRICTIONS
Injury to or loss of desirable trees, vegetation, or adjacent sensitive crops may result from failure to observe the following:
• Do not use on lawns, walks, driveways, tennis courts, or similar areas.
• Prevent drift of spray to desirable plants.
• Do not contaminate any body of water.
• Do not apply this product through any type of irrigation system.

TANK MIXES
Refer to the labels of all tank mix products for information regarding use information (such as rates, timing, application information, and sprayer cleanup) and product precautions and restrictions (especially adjuvants, Quizalofop EC requires the use of an adjuvant). The most restrictive provisions apply. If those instructions conflict with this label, do not tank mix the herbicide with Quizalofop EC. Sharda USA LLC also recommends that you consult your state experiment station, university, or extension agent, or agricultural dealer as to the potential for any adverse interactions (resulting in unacceptable grass control and/or crop injury) before using new herbicide, insecticide, and fungicide mixtures. If no information is available, limit initial use of Quizalofop EC and the new herbicide, insecticide, or fungicide product to a small area.

Tank Mix Compatibility
Always conduct a jar test to evaluate physical compatibility before applying a particular mixture to crops for the first time. Use a clear quart size glass jar with a lid; mix the tank mix ingredients in their relative proportions. Invert the jar containing the mixture several times and observe the mixture for 30 minutes. If the mixture balls-up, forms flakes, sludges, gels, oily film or layers, or other precipitates, it is not compatible.
